硅基液晶(LCOS)与电光特性
Liquid Crystal on Silicon(LCOS) and Electro-Optic Characterization
摘要
文章以向列相液晶的弹性理论和Jones矩阵方法为研究基础,给出了90° MTN模式的电压-反射率实验曲线,概述了硅基液晶(LCOS)所使用的反射式显示模式的电压开态特性。对红、绿、蓝三色光,给出了90° MTN 和SCTN两种模式的电压-反射率特性曲线,强调了电压开态下的色散效应。对于5V的暗态工作电压,给出了TN-ECB-1和45° MTN两种模式对比度随盒厚的变化曲线。
Abstract
The voltage-reflectance curve is given experimentally for our 90°MTN model. We outline voltage-on-state characterization of reflective display model, which is mainly used in liquid crystal on silicon(LCOS). Study is based on the elastic theory of nematic liquid crystal and the method of Jones matrix. For the red, green and blue lights, we show the voltage-dependent reflectance of a 90°MTN model and a SCTN model. The color dispersion effect is emphasized in the voltage-on-state. The contrast ratio as a function cell gap is given for the TN-ECB-1 model and 45°MTN model, in which the voltage for dark state is 5V.
